The patent relates to a multi-stage increasing drag parachute in which the canopy dray area is increased in predetermined controlled increments by means of an integral, variable length centerline. The length of the centerline is controlled at a point remote from the canopy, each deployed canopy increment being self-sustaining as an independent and integral portion of the whole canopy.
